Keeping busy with changes in the world, we’d like to share with you some developments we’ve made. In this release, we’ve focused mainly on improving recommendations and integrating new databases, together with adding Wordpress 2.7 support.

New databases

  • MusicBrainz – probably biggest database of music information. It allows us to do two things: recommend links to MusicBrainz and also recommend Amazon CD’s and Cover art. Yes, we’re now also recommending music CD’s, not just books!
  • ITIS – Integrated Taxonomic Information System – Authoritative taxonomic information on plants, animals, fungi, and microbes of North America and the world.
  • NCBI – National resource for Molecular Biology Information.

Wordpress 2.7

As most of the Wordpress users know, Automattic is working hard at their next version of blogging platorm. Wordpress 2.7 radically change the dashboard interface. We’ve adjusted our software to work with new version and also tought Zemanta Wordpress Plugin a few new tricks regarding debug support.

Remember that Wordpress 2.7 is stil in development. We’ll try to track their developement branch, but if something breaks, let us know and we’ll try to fix it.
